Transaction 61ecb5641f8e336d80db0ed9e3dd5f98c9c021e3ec6968a003aa2f4de2ee85ad
1 Input
1 Output
-
61ecb5641f8e336d80db0ed9e3dd5f98c9c021e3ec6968a003aa2f4de2ee85ad:0
- value
- 526915
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ff4bacd593621534be0ab7d4e22c70b2f50da30c OP_EQUAL
- address
- 3QxttTh33LF2X84sRB1zpgJLLnWqEbpAss